
When Jesus Ayala came to the United States from San Jose de la Paz, Jalisco, he came with a dream that his family owned estilo de casa (homestyle) Mexican restaurant would grow. Two and a half decades later, Antonio Ayala has come to create his father’s dream to own and operate one of the most well-known and successful brand of Mexican restaurants in the south-eastern United States. The original La Hacienda (The Ranch), was established in Greenwood, SC. Over the years, strict attention and dedication has gone in to each restaurant to ensure that La Hacienda always provides a truly special Mexican dining experience.
